Author(s): Howard Baer, Vernon Barger, Peisi Huang, Dan Mickelson, Maren Padeffke-Kirkland, and Xerxes Tata In natural supersymmetry models, Higgsinos are always light because μ 2 cannot be much larger than M Z 2 , while squarks and gluinos may be very heavy. Unless gluinos are discovered at LHC13, the commonly assumed unification of gaugino mass parameters will imply correspondingly heavy winos and binos, re... [Phys. Rev.
